Dear Lukasz Majewski, In message <1399552067-31208-1-git-send-email-l.majew...@samsung.com> you wrote: > Up till now the CRC32 of received data was calculated unconditionally. > The standard crc32 implementation causes long delay when large images > were uploaded. > > The "dfu_hash_algo" environment variable gives the opportunity to > enable on demand (when e.g. debugging) the hash (crc32) calculation. > It can be done without need to recompile the u-boot binary and reuses > the generic hash framework. > > By default the crc32 is NOT calculated anymore.
I consider this a VARY BAD idea, as it causes a significant decrease of reliability and robustness of the systems. Please do not do this. In any case, if you introduce this, the behaviour should be documented, and the default setting should be such as to keep the previous behaviour, i. e. CRC checking should remain on by default. then people who are willing to trade reliability for a little speed can still switch it off, but the unawarerest of the users will not suffer.
